(Seoul=NSP NEWS) = Seoul Guarantee Insurance (SGI) announced on June 7 that it had signed an MOU to strengthen reciprocal cooperation on the global market with global credit insurers Allianz Trade and Coface at their France headquarters on June 6, respectively.

These MOUs were a part of SGI’s global expansion strategy to diversify its overseas business revenue model and become a global comprehensive guarantee company.

SGI now supports Korean companies that entered overseas countries to issue their local credit and guarantee insurance.

International credit insurance companies will sign a credit and/or guarantee insurance agreement with Korean companies abroad based on SGI’s database of Korean companies and insurance review experiences. Meanwhile, SGI will help Korean companies with their agreement in overseas countries as a form of reinsurance to underwrite an insurance agreement with global credit insurance companies.

In addition, the Korean insurance company will also find new business opportunities with and share market and insurance review data with global credit insurers to constantly expand mutual developments.
